Transaction 9054a15e6ed4d1395d11dfc25f7ec2bfb51017f0dc0b33f78be34f9ec5064b82
1 Input
1 Output
-
9054a15e6ed4d1395d11dfc25f7ec2bfb51017f0dc0b33f78be34f9ec5064b82:0
- value
- 19785368
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1aa5f80e7090b2f6cf7c5e97e0a6a3c364585ac4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13RuPiQGkF5iyhRajhQn5o1yyLPFcp9Hyt